What Is a Low Taper Fade?

A low taper fade is a kind of fade haircut (black men low taper fade)in which the hair starts low, close to the ears, and progressively gets shorter along the sides and back. The low taper fade offers a delicate and seamless transition, in contrast to high fades, which begin close to the temples. It complements curls, waves, (black men low taper fade)and short afro shapes and mixes in perfectly with a variety of hairstyles.

How to Maintain a Low Taper Fade

1. Regular Trims

Visit your barber every two to three weeks to maintain the fade and keep it fresh.

2. Moisturize Your Hair

Use hair oils or leave-in conditioners to keep your hair healthy and hydrated.

3. Brush and Comb Daily

For wave styles, use a soft brush daily to maintain the pattern. For curls, a wide-tooth comb works best.

4. Use the Right Hair Products

Choose pomades, creams, or gels suitable for your hair type to enhance texture and hold.
